Read about 2011-12 regulatory changes for junior bowhunters, crossbow hunting, Modified Longbow Authorization, game harvest reporting, bear hunting in the Southern Zone and changes to the woodcock season.
In an ongoing effort to understand the current status of wildlife, their habitats, and public concerns and expectations, the Division of Fish, Wildlife and Marine Resources continued its many research initiatives in 2011.
